Hawaii HB 2299 (2018 Regular Session) — RELATING TO INDEMNIFICATION OF COUNTY AGENCIES.
Facilitates the process by which the University of Hawaii obtains approval to indemnify, defend, and hold harmless a county agency, its officers, agents, and employees, for university purposes and university functions on county property. (HB2299 CD1)
